What this means for your family

While the rehab therapy team is frequently praised for helping patients recover, the facility has a consistent pattern of reports regarding poor night-shift staffing and slow response times. If you choose this facility, ensure you have a plan for frequent family visits to monitor hygiene and medication, and ask specifically how they handle call-light response times during off-hours.

Brookdale Overland Park receives highly polarized reviews, with many families praising the physical therapy team and specific staff members, while others report severe concerns regarding neglect, understaffing, and poor communication. While some residents have successful rehab stays, numerous reviewers describe alarming incidents involving hygiene, medication management, and unresponsive care, particularly during night shifts.

Strengths

  • Effective physical and occupational therapy team
  • Warm, professional front-desk staff
  • Clean and well-maintained building
  • Engaging activity coordinators

Concerns

  • Slow or non-existent response to call lights and requests for assistance (mentioned by 10 reviewers)
  • Understaffing, particularly during night shifts and weekends (mentioned by 7 reviewers)
  • Poor communication regarding medical changes and medication management (mentioned by 4 reviewers)
  • Inadequate hygiene and toileting assistance (mentioned by 6 reviewers)
  • Unprofessional or rude staff behavior (mentioned by 7 reviewers)

This facility has significant ongoing safety concerns, with multiple recent deficiencies lacking correction plans as of January 2026, including fire safety systems, emergency exits, and accident prevention. Families have filed complaints triggering 14 deficiencies, primarily involving medication management, wound care, and infection control. While past complaint-related issues from 2024 were corrected, the pattern of recurring problems across fire safety, medication oversight, and basic care standards suggests persistent operational challenges that families should carefully evaluate.
